Aurora 23 is the largest national exercise in more than 25 years, with around 26,000 participants. The exercise will take place in the air, on the ground and at sea. Upplands Air Wing F16 is one of several Swedish units participating to train the air defense – the air force and the air defense – against attacks. Something that is led from the Uppsala garrison.

"The exercise is dynamic and exactly when flights will take place in Uppsala depends on what decisions the Air Force Chief makes," says Anna Siverstig, exercise leader for the air defence, who explains that exercises will also take place at night. But it is mainly in southern Sweden – and on and around Gotland – that the exercise will be noticed.

Practicing with other countries

Aurora 23 will be arranged together with Finland, which is an integral part of the Swedish air defence, but also with the US, Poland and the UK, which are partners of Sweden.

The Armed Forces exercise Aurora 23 will take place between 17 April and 11 May 2023.
